Romance

You're like music playing in my head

Everywhere I go from day to day.
I try a door and think of you instead,
Not knowing where I am or what I'll say.
I live in a perpetual embrace,
Hugging the sweet thought that you are mine.
Walking through a park I touch your face,
Not caring if there's rain or bright sunshine.
The cause must be, of course, our love is new;
It can't go on like this for years and years.
I must take note of other things than you
And clear my head of smiles and grateful tears.
Yet such talk seems fantasy to me:
The world's the dream, and you reality.

Horror

Vampires are becoming a popular part of teen culture. There are many books, TV shows and films depicting different types of vampires. Through the media and clever marketing vampires are becoming cool and acceptable. Gone are the days of the evil,pale faced vampire, who sleeps in a coffin during the day and terrorises the town by night. The new vampire is not represented as a villain but a likeable hero, who resists the urge to kill humans. What do you think of the current vampire trend?
